Down payment assistance

Six programs. City + county + state.

Lucas County runs its own HOME program. The City of Toledo has a targeted neighborhood program. OHFA statewide covers the whole area. First Front Door goes to $20K for first-generation buyers. On a $140K home, this assistance can cover a significant portion of what you’d need at closing.

Grant or Deferred LoanStatewide

OHFA Your Choice!

OHFA flagship assistance. Choose 2.5% or 5% of the purchase price as a grant (no repayment) or deferred loan. On a $140K home, 5% is $7,000 — a significant share of what most buyers need at closing.

Who qualifies: Ohio residents. Income and purchase price limits. First-time buyer or qualified repeat buyer in targeted areas.

Rate reduction — stacks with Your Choice!Healthcare + education

OHFA Ohio Heroes

ProMedica and Mercy Health make this directly relevant to a large share of Toledo buyers. Teachers, nurses, healthcare workers, public safety, and military qualify for the additional rate discount on top of Your Choice!

Who qualifies: Teachers, nurses, doctors, EMTs, police, firefighters, active military, veterans. OHFA income limits.

GrantTargeted areas

City of Toledo Down Payment Assistance

City of Toledo DPA for buyers purchasing in targeted reinvestment areas within city limits. Up to $7,500 toward down payment and closing costs. Check the current targeted area map — eligibility is geography-dependent.

Who qualifies: Toledo targeted areas. Income limits. First-time buyer. Owner-occupancy required.

Deferred LoanCounty program

Lucas County HOME Consortium

Lucas County HOME funds for first-time buyers anywhere in the county. Up to $10,000 deferred until sale or refinance. One of the strongest county-level programs in the northwest Ohio region.

Who qualifies: Lucas County. First-time buyer. HUD income limits by household size. Owner-occupancy required.

GrantFirst-generation buyers

First Front Door

$15,000 standard grant or $20,000 for first-generation homebuyers. No repayment if you stay 5 years. Federal Home Loan Bank program. On a $140K home, $20K is over 14% of the purchase price — this changes the equation.

Who qualifies: First-time buyer. Below 80% AMI. $20K tier: first-generation homebuyer status required. 5-year occupancy.

Neighborhoods

Six neighborhoods. $90K to $600K range.

Ottawa Hills and Perrysburg anchor the premium end. Sylvania offers reliable suburban stability. South Toledo and East Toledo are the value plays — with East Toledo offering river access at the lowest entry price in the market.

Upscale enclave · top schools · premium

Ottawa Hills

$350K – $600K

Toledo’s most prestigious neighborhood — a small incorporated village surrounded by Toledo. Exceptional schools, mature housing stock, and some of the highest price points in northwest Ohio. Buyers here are making a long-term statement.

Suburb · family · reliable

Sylvania

$220K – $380K

Sylvania Township is the go-to suburban market for Toledo buyers prioritizing schools and stability. Consistent demand, good inventory, and a reputation that holds its value. The most reliable suburban choice in the metro.

Growing suburb · schools · south side

Perrysburg

$250K – $420K

South of Toledo across the Maumee River. Perrysburg and the Wood County area have been attracting buyers who want newer development and strong schools at prices below the Ottawa Hills premium. Active growth corridor.

Established · affordable · central

South Toledo

$130K – $220K

Solid middle-market neighborhoods with access to the Toledo job centers, healthcare campuses, and the university. South Toledo offers stable established housing at prices well below the suburban premium — a consistent first-time buyer market.

Most affordable · river access · emerging

East Toledo

$90K – $170K

The most affordable area in the Toledo market and the lowest entry price in the AMLO Ohio network. East Toledo sits along the Maumee River — the natural amenity is real, not aspirational. Active community organizations investing in housing rehab.

Central · balanced · accessible

Springfield Township

$160K – $270K

Central Toledo access without the city property tax burden. Springfield Township offers a practical midpoint — more affordable than Sylvania, better infrastructure than the urban core. A balanced option for buyers watching the budget.
